## Further Reading

The ProctorLine queue handles exam session admission, retries, and overflow routing for Veldamic's assessment platform. Most questions at sync come down to how the fairness window interacts with the priority lanes, which is covered in depth in the architecture notes. Before raising queue-depth concerns this week, please review the current design rationale. The full write-up lives on the internal page here.

wiki page, bagug-kajof: https://jira.tolvaqsys.internal/browse/pages/display/display/6db0

# Artifact Signing — Inventory Reconciliation Job

The nightly reconciliation job for Stockmere now ships as a signed artifact. The Brindleworks pipeline builds it, signs it, and pushes to the internal registry; unsigned builds are rejected at deploy. For this week's sync: verification is mandatory in staging as of Monday, prod follows Thursday. Verify pulled artifacts against the key published here.

deploy key for baweg-kadup: bky9_fQ7ScBwdU

Action item: Sort out rate limiting on the Pigeonhole internal API gateway. Right now a single noisy client can starve everyone else, which is what happened Tuesday. We're adding per-team quotas and a friendlier 429 response so callers actually know to back off. Support folks: expect a few confused tickets during rollout. The quota tiers and exception process are documented on the page below.

wiki page, bawig-yawep: https://jenkins.nelvrotech.local/ticket/build/projects/view/view/pages/view/a285c2b5588ad4f337d9b5f2